"Seriously, you think I'm that dumb, to be fooled by you over and over?" Marina spat out with disgust. "Seeing you makes me sick, and hearing you say you love me makes me even sicker!" With a splash, Freddy tumbled into the water.

The fountain wasn't deep, but Freddy was drenched and the water was icy cold. He stood up, shivering, his whole body a mess from the cold water and the chilly breeze.

Facing Marina on the shore, Freddy, whether from anger or from the cold, had turned a shade of blue. "Marina, you... you're unbelievable!"

"Oh, please, you're the one to talk," Marina shot back, her voice sharp as a knife. "Don't even think about coming near me again, or next time I'll make sure you're embarrassed in front of everyone!"

Freddy, shivering and boiling with rage, couldn't believe this was the same woman who used to cling to him. Was she serious, or was this all an act?

Marina scoffed and turned to leave, feeling a rush of satisfaction.

She wished she could throw Cindy and Freddy both into the fountain and slap each with a pie. That would've been the cherry on top.
